Girls basketball defeats Cathedral
Contratulations to the girls varsity basketball team on an exciting win over Cathedral, 52-51 in overtime. Sophomore Casey Williamson hit a jumper with 12 seconds left in overtime for the win. A huge (and noisy) Trojan crowd made it seem more like a home game for the the victors.

Holiday baseball camp registration begins
The Bishop Chatard baseball team will host a holiday baseball camp for children in grades 2 through 8 on Dec. 29 - 31. 2nd through 4th graders will attend daily from noon to 1:30pm, and 5th through 8th graders will attend daily from 1:30 to 3pm. The cost per camper is $50, and each child will receive a t-shirt and be instructed on the basic fundamentals, skills, and mechanics of fielding, batting, and throwing.

Girls Swimming update: School diving record broken
Though some were sick, and some injured, the girls swimming and diving team swam well at their meet vs Beech Grove and Park Tudor. Sara Hutson braved through the 200 Free Relays despite a goggle malfunction. Laura Oldiges continued the relay with an intense finish. Jessica Cheesman pulled strong throughout her first 100 backstroke and the seasoned Mandy Meiner took 2nd in the backstroke. The biggest excitement came after the meet when we got back to school to look at the record board and realized that Mary Zimmerman broke the school record for her 6 dives last week! Congrats Mary!!! The scores: Beech Grove 132, Park Tudor 116, BCHS 65. The next meet for both the boys and girls will be Thursday, December 4th at Ben Davis.
Hockey Team update
The Cathedral-Chatard hockey team defeated Carmel White team 9-0 with a goal each by BCHS freshman players, Andrew and Ryan Christe. Sunday the team defeated Homestead 6-5 but lost to Carroll 5-2.
